Famous for its paradise coral lagoons, white sand beaches and pristine natural environment, the Polynesian Triangle boasts up of over 1,000 islands scattered over the central and southern Pacific Ocean. From holiday paradise like Bora Bora and Tahiti to unique cultural heritage of Hawaii and Easter Island, it is easy to see why this splendid and distant region of the world is so desirable for travellers.

Tahiti is a legend and it is for a reason. Images of hibiscus flowers, bronzed dancers in grass skirts, a humid breeze over turquoise sea are world-famous. Fish, dolphins, rays, sharks, turtles and more inhabit these clear-water coral gardens that are as excellent for snorkelling as they are for diving and swimming. Surfers ride glassy wave faces at reef passes while kitesurfers fly across the water with the trade winds….

Rarotonga is a jungle-covered, volcanic island. If you’re interested in abundant, exotic flora and fauna take a guided trek into the interior. If you’re not the mountain climbing type take a bird watching tour in the lower forest – Rarotonga has almost as many beautiful native birds as it has brilliant tropical fish. Driest months on Rarotonga are from May to October, and the warmest months from January to March. The temperatures are pleasant all year round, so it is usually sun bathing and swimming weather!

Famous for its soft coral diving, white sand beaches and pristine natural environment Fiji is a leader in eco-tourism. It’s an archipelago of more than 332 islands, of which 110 are permanently inhabited. Nadi is located on the west coast of the main island of Viti Levu – the largest island in the Republic of Fiji. The eastern side of the island experiences heavy rainfall, while the western side is noticeably drier. Fiji receives nearly the same amount of visitors (about 630,000 annually) as the rest of the South Pacific combined but it still feels wild and exotic. Viti Levu, the Mamanuca and Yasawa Islands have the best beaches and most resorts.
